The Czech Republic’s coffee market is projected to approach USD 875 million by 2030, advancing at a modest compound annual growth rate of around 2.8%. The growth profile reflects a mature market characterised by rising unit prices and broadly stable consumption volumes. Elevated global raw material and production costs continue to underpin retail price increases, making value expansion largely price-driven rather than volume-led. Although consumers have shown sensitivity to higher shelf prices, coffee retains its status as a daily staple, sustaining relatively high purchase frequency even in a cost-conscious environment.
Price sensitivity is shaping purchasing behaviour in increasingly visible ways. Promotional intensity has become a central lever for maintaining volumes, with cyclical purchasing patterns and stockpiling during discount periods more pronounced. While premiumisation remains present, it has become more measured and selective. Upgrading is concentrated in formats that enhance the at-home café experience, particularly whole beans and capsule systems, supported by the widespread adoption of automatic coffee machines. Consumers are demonstrating stronger interest in flavour differentiation and greater control over brewing, reinforcing the shift toward higher-value formats. By contrast, traditional ground and instant segments are facing relative pressure as structural upgrading progresses.
In foodservice, operators are leveraging specialty beverages and cold innovations to attract younger urban consumers, strengthening coffee’s social and experiential positioning. Looking ahead, market growth is expected to remain moderate and predominantly value-oriented, anchored in the deepening of at-home espresso culture and continued format migration rather than significant per capita consumption gains. Manufacturers may increasingly rely on pack-size adjustments and portfolio segmentation to balance pricing strategies with margin protection.
Digitalisation is emerging as a key enabler of the next phase of development. Subscription models, online platforms and flexible delivery solutions are enhancing convenience and reinforcing customer loyalty, with e-commerce steadily expanding share within a dense retail landscape. Sustainability and health considerations are gaining importance, though innovation is increasingly framed around “affordable sustainability,” advancing environmentally responsible packaging, circular systems and responsible sourcing without materially inflating price points. Large-format retailers continue to dominate distribution, while supermarkets and discount chains compete aggressively on price and convenience. Overall, the Czech coffee market exemplifies a mature category navigating persistent cost pressures through structural upgrading and sustained consumer attachment.

Market Segmentation
The Czech Republic coffee market is categorized into the following segments:
Product type – e.g., coffee capsules and pods, ground coffee, instant coffee (instant coffee mixes, standard instant coffee), whole beans, RTD coffee
Packaging type – e.g., flexible packaging, glass jars, metal containers, paper containers
Distribution channel – e.g., bars and HoReCa, convenience stores, discounters, e-commerce, hypermarkets, small grocery stores, supermarkets, tobacco/liquor/tea shop, vending, others
